Infrastructure overview

Obsidian Finance operates as a smart aggregator for decentralized trading. Instead of routing your swap through a single exchange, it queries multiple decentralized exchanges (DEXs) simultaneously to find the best available rates. This approach is designed to minimize slippage and maximize the amount of tokens you receive on the other side.

The core value proposition is simple: better execution through aggregation. By splitting orders across various liquidity pools, Obsidian can often secure prices that are more favorable than those found on any individual platform. This is particularly useful in volatile markets where prices can shift rapidly between trades.

Obsidian's architecture focuses on efficiency and cost-effectiveness. It automatically calculates the optimal path for your trade, ensuring that you aren't overpaying for gas or accepting poor exchange rates. How smart aggregation reduces slippage

When you swap tokens on a decentralized exchange, you are usually relying on a single liquidity pool. If the pool doesn't have enough depth, your trade pushes the price against itself, resulting in slippage. A large buy order on a single DEX can look like a whale moving the market, driving up the price before your entire order is filled. The result is that you end up paying more for your tokens than the current mid-market rate.

Obsidian’s smart aggregation system solves this by splitting your trade across multiple liquidity sources. Instead of sending your entire order to one pool, the protocol queries several decentralized exchanges simultaneously. It then fragments your request, sending smaller portions to different pools where they have less impact on the price. This process ensures that each slice of your trade gets the best available rate at that moment.

This mechanism effectively creates a deeper pool of liquidity than any single exchange can offer. It allows larger trades to execute with minimal slippage, which is critical in volatile markets. The system continuously updates these rates to ensure you are always getting the most competitive price available across the entire ecosystem. You get the benefit of deep liquidity without needing to manage multiple transactions yourself.

Verify Liquidity and Security Before Trading

Before executing large trades on Obsidian, you need to look under the hood. Smart aggregation is powerful, but it only works if the underlying liquidity is deep and the contracts are sound. Without these foundations, even the best routing algorithm can’t save you from bad prices or failed transactions.

Liquidity depth determines how much slippage you’ll face. Obsidian’s aggregator queries multiple decentralized exchanges to find the best rates, but if the pools are thin, large orders will still move the market against you. Always check the pool size and historical depth for the tokens you’re trading. This isn’t just about current price; it’s about how the price behaves when you actually push volume through the system.

Smart contract security is equally critical. Since Obsidian interacts with multiple protocols, you’re exposed to the weakest link in the chain. Verify that the contracts involved have been audited by reputable firms and that there are no known vulnerabilities. A single exploit in a connected protocol can drain funds, regardless of how efficient the aggregation logic is.

Rely on official sources for this data. Obsidian’s own documentation and the audit reports from their security partners are the primary places to check. Avoid third-party summaries that might miss critical details or outdated information. Your capital depends on the accuracy of this verification, so take the time to confirm the depth and security before you click swap.
